The CBSE Board 10th admit card 2026 has officially been published by the Central Board of Secondary Education (CBSE), the admit cards are now available on the official portal for the school authorities to download. The first session of Class 10 Board exam is scheduled from February 17, 2026, to March 11, 2026, while the second session will commence from May 15, 2026, and end on June 1, 2026.
As per the recent changes brought by CBSE, students take the CBSE Board 10th Exam either once or twice as per their wish. While the first board exam session remains mandatory for all students, during the second session students get a choice to opt out of specific subjects or papers that they do not wish to retake. Regular students will get their CBSE Board 10th admit card directly from their schools. Students should make sure that their CBSE Admit card 2026 is properly stamped and signed by the principal or senior authority of the school. As the hall tickets are now available on the official website, schools can access the CBSE Admit card download link to download all the hall tickets and distribute them to the students.
Private students will be required to visit the official website of CBSE – cbse.gov.in to download their CBSE Board 10th admit card. Students can go to the ‘CBSE private candidate admit card 2026’ to login using their credentials i.e. Application Number/Previous Roll Number/Year/Candidate name and download their admit cards.
Both Regular and private students are advised to take a printout of their CBSE Board 10th admit card to avoid last minute hassles during the final board examination.
CBSE Board 10th Exam 2026: Read important instructions here
Class 10 Board Students should carefully go through the following exam day instructions and make sure to adhere to them to ensure a smooth exam process.
- Be punctual and reach the exam centre before the exam timings. No candidate shall be allowed to enter the exam hall after 10.00 AM as per CBSE guidelines.
- Students should report to the exam centre in neat and proper school uniform.
- Do not forget to carry your school identity Card along with the properly stamped and signed CBSE Board 10th admit card. The absence of Class 10 admit card will bar you from attempting your board examination.
- Carry all your personal stationery items in a transparent pouch as sharing will not be allowed inside the exam hall.
- Students should visit the examination centre one day before the date of examination so that they get properly aware about the address and location.
- Check all the details mentioned on your admit card properly. If you find any discrepancy or error in the CBSE Board 10th admit card, immediately contact the concerned authority and get it rectified before the final exam
- Class 10 students refrain from carrying mobile phones, Smart watches or any other electronic gadgets at the examination centre.
